Each time we make a color choice, we are making a statement about ourselves to the rest of the world. Color influences our moods and the way we react to certain things. Some colors are soothing and can help us to relax, while others can make us feel quite uncomfortable. Many new scientific projects and studies are looking into the many different effects color has on us. Color therapy is now being used all over to effectively treat both physical and mental illnesses.
